Calculation Blackout Periods
The ability to specify a blackout period for an SLO definition so that known downtimes will be excluded from the calculations of SLO attainment.
Summary
Allows us to make better SLO designs that represent some of the variable aspects of time based SLO calculation.
Desired Behaviour
there should be a policy dialog with the SLO configuration - ability to specify a recurring policy or a one-off period of time. These should persist with the policy. Probably an array of them or something like that.
Possible Solution
as above dialog a "blackouts" section of the slo.json

@norbertsuski there are two use cases for this. The first is more straightforward. The second more complex and based on what @jeffrey-hines is driving at.
- I intentionally took down a system for maintenance last Friday for 1 hour. I want to be able to specify that time period as "out of scope" towards my SLO attainment goals. (i.e. don't penalize myself for an intentional, scheduled, presumably contractually valid maintenance window). That's the goal of this issue.
- @jeffrey-hines is referencing a very different idea - that there are operating hours for a compute service outside of which the SLO attainment is invalid. Supporting that feature would be far more involved, and - to be honest - outside of my view of what is universally valuable in a cloud computing service. Let's move that request to a new issue.
